About the Role

We’re hiring an Acquisition Program Specialist to execute, monitor, and optimize performance across paid media and inbound acquisition programs.
You’ll be the hands-on partner to our Director of Acquisition Programs ensuring that campaigns don’t just get planned, but get launched, QA’d, and iterated on with precision.

You'll work across platforms like LinkedIn, Google Ads, and etc, implementing campaigns, managing budgets, analyzing performance, and making sure our routing, UTMs, and landing experiences are firing cleanly.
If you’re detail-oriented, love tinkering with ad setups, and want to level up by working closely with Growth and RevOps leaders — this role is for you!

What You’ll Do

  • Launch and manage paid campaigns across LinkedIn, Google Ads, and Meta (and others as needed)
  • Build and QA campaigns, audiences, and UTMs to ensure proper tracking and targeting
  • Monitor daily/weekly performance and flag opportunities to pause, scale, or iterate
  • Write clear, structured campaign briefs outlining targeting, objectives, budget, and creative inputs
  • Partner with the Director of Acquisition Programs to implement test structures (A/B, cohort, etc.)
  • Maintain organized reporting views in Looker, Google Sheets, or ad platform dashboards
  • Create monthly performance summaries with business-relevant insights and recommended optimizations
  • Support inbound routing QA — ensuring leads land in the right places with the right metadata
  • Maintain a log of campaign launches, changes, and learnings to feed into team retros
  • Partner with SDR Enablement to ensure campaign context and follow-up messaging are aligned
  • Troubleshoot and escalate issues related to ad delivery, routing, or CRM anomalies

What You Bring

  • 2–4 years of experience in performance marketing, ad operations, or demand gen
  • Hands-on experience launching paid campaigns in LinkedIn and Google Ads
  • Familiarity with UTM strategy, CRM/MAP systems (e.g. Salesforce, Marketo), and lead routing basics\
  • Strong attention to detail - you double-check your work before it goes live
  • Comfort working in Google Sheets, cross-referencing data across multiple platforms
  • A learning mindset - you're eager to build skillsets in experimentation, funnel optimization, and B2B growth

Preferred

  • Experience with advertising platforms, audience targeting, and creative versioning
  • Familiarity with routing and attribution tools
  • Ability to write clear and actionable campaign briefs and reporting summaries
  • Background in B2B SaaS, especially mobile, martech, adtech, or analytics tools
  • Experience working closely with global teams and adapting programs to multiple region
  • Familiarity with Google Campaign Manager, GA4, Influ2, and similar tools
